Product Description

  • The board surface features a matrix arrangement with standard M4/M6 threaded holes.
  • Hole spacing: 25 mm × 25 mm; thickness: 10.1 mm; flatness: <1 mm.
  • Countersunk mounting holes are positioned clear of the threaded hole array, 25 mm from the edge.
  • The standard threaded hole array supports mounting various optomechanical components and optical mounts.
  • Precisionmachined from solid 7075 aluminum alloy, offering light weight, easy handling, and high dimensional stability.

Made of nonmagnetic aluminum, these breadboards serve as costeffective platforms for optical setup prototyping, experiments, and small optical system integration. The surface features black anodization to minimize light reflection. With a 25 mm × 25 mm hole grid and threaded holes extending through the board (12.5 mm from edges), components can be mounted on any side.

Technical Specifications

The breadboard surface is black anodized for minimal light reflection, with a standard 25 mm × 25 mm threaded hole array (12.5 mm from edges). These solid, nonmagnetic aluminum breadboards are convenient and costeffective for prototyping optical setups, experiments, and mounting small subsystems in spacelimited labs.

Each breadboard has 2 or 4 countersunk mounting holes offset from the threaded array, so they do not interfere with mounting surfaces. These holes are located at the corners, at 25 mm / 50 mm or 12.5 mm / 12.5 mm from the edges.

The OPSB adapter enables splicing and extending breadboards of this series to any length. It shares the same 100 mm width as the breadboards and uses countersunk holes to join short segments into long, continuous breadboard structures.
